Effectiveness and Efficiency Comparison



When comparing air resource and ground resource heatpump for efficiency and efficiency, it's important to take into consideration just how each system runs in various conditions. Air resource heat pumps remove warmth from the outside air, making them more vulnerable to fluctuations in temperature. This implies they could be less efficient in incredibly cool climates.

On the other hand, ground resource heatpump make use of steady below ground temperature levels for warm exchange, offering even more consistent performance no matter outside climate condition. Ground resource heat pumps are commonly a lot more energy-efficient in the long run because of the stable warm resource underground. Price Analysis: Installment and Upkeep



For a thorough contrast in between air resource and ground source heatpump, it's important to evaluate the costs associated with their installation and upkeep. Air resource heatpump commonly have reduced in advance setup expenses compared to ground source heat pumps. The installment of air resource heat pumps entails less complex excavation and exploration, making it a more economical alternative for many home owners.



Nevertheless, ground resource heatpump are recognized for their greater performance, which can lead to lower lasting power expenses, potentially offsetting the initial setup costs with time.

When it pertains to maintenance prices, air resource heatpump are usually less complicated and cheaper to maintain contrasted to ground resource heatpump. Ground resource heatpump call for periodic look at the underground loop system, which can sustain additional maintenance expenditures.

On the other hand, air resource heat pumps commonly call for basic filter modifications and periodic specialist inspections, keeping maintenance expenses relatively low.

Environmental Effect Assessment



Evaluating the environmental effect of air source and ground resource heat pumps is vital in understanding their sustainability.

Air source heat pumps call for electrical energy to operate, which can bring about boosted carbon emissions if the electrical power originates from nonrenewable fuel sources. On the other hand, ground resource heat pumps utilize the steady temperature level of the ground to warmth and cool your home, resulting in reduced energy intake and reduced greenhouse gas emissions.

The installation of both sorts of heatpump involves some degree of ecological impact, such as using cooling agents in air resource heatpump or the excavation required for ground loops in ground source heat pumps. However, ground resource heat pumps have a longer life expectancy and higher performance, making them a much more environmentally friendly choice in the long run.
